Hi,

This is a study permit duration. YOU CANNOT GET PGWP now. You will need to apply for PGWP after completion of your course, later. Most of the students get study permit of course duration+ 90 days extra (3 months), and so is the case with you. Since you have joined a 1 year IB course (2 SEM +1 co-op term) at Centennial, so your total study permit is 12+3= 15 months. After completion of course in 12 months, i.e after receiving final grades and transcripts (not convocation), you will have an extra 3 months (approx) to decide your further course of action. If you secure an OFF campus work permit after 6 months of your course, then till the time you get your PGWP, you can immediately start work/ join a full time job for that period. So, within that 90 days, you may decide to apply for a PGWP or you may again, choose to join another course, by again applying for a study permit. You must make this important decision within this time frame first, and simultaneously you may work full time (if you hold OFF campus work permit). Also within that 90 days, you may spend it searching for an appropriate job, or choose not to work and may be travel or just take a break...it's upto you!

Hi,

1. Actually, it's not your study permit but a multiple entry TRV which allow you to enter/re-enter Canada from 5/4/2012 to 9/7/2013.
2. You will get your study permit at the port of entry, Canada on the submission of your 'Letter of Introduction' + LOA + Passport with TRV.
